Job Title: Data Base Maintenance Specialist

At PromptCare Companies Inc, we are seeking a highly skilled Data Base Maintenance Specialist to join our team. As a key member of our team, you will be responsible for the oversight and maintenance of our CPR+/Caretend application related to the reimbursement function.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Maintain the integrity and accuracy of our database by ensuring data consistency and quality.
  • Develop and implement data maintenance processes to ensure efficient and effective data management.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to identify and resolve data-related issues.
  • Provide training and education to team members on data maintenance best practices.
  • Stay up-to-date with industry trends and developments in data maintenance and database administration.
Requirements:
  • Experience in medical office or related experience.
  • Excellent oral and written communication skills.
  • Infusion background a plus.
  • Medical Reimbursement background is required.
  • Appropriate computer skills for the position (Microsoft Office Suite) and areas of influence, CPR+/Caretend experience is required.
  • Strong work ethic with attention to detail and quality, is required.
  • Data analytic skills are required.
  • Strong problem-solving skills required.
